Vocabulary Entry

initiative

|noun • verb • adjective
Advertisement
noun

An act or strategy intended to resolve a difficulty or improve a situation.

Example Sentences

"The community launched an initiative to reduce plastic waste."

"Her initiative to volunteer at the shelter inspired others."

"The government introduced a new initiative to promote renewable energy."
